Though the main points stay in flux, the transition crew reviewing NASA and its actions has begun to draft potential government orders for modifications to area coverage underneath the Trump Administration.
Sources acquainted with the 5 folks on the crew, who’ve spent the final six weeks assessing the area company and its exploration plans, had been cautious to notice that such groups are advisory in nature. They don’t formally set coverage neither is their work at all times indicative of the path an incoming presidential administration will transfer towards.
However, in attempting to set clear targets for NASA and civil area coverage, the concepts into account replicate the Trump administration’s need for “large modifications” at NASA, each by way of rising the effectiveness and velocity of its applications.

The transition crew has been grappling with an company that has a superfluity of area facilities—ten unfold throughout the US, in addition to a proper headquarters in Washington, DC—and huge, slow-moving applications that price some huge cash and have been gradual to ship outcomes.
“This won’t be enterprise as common,” one individual acquainted with this group’s conferences mentioned. The mindset driving their deliberations is a concentrate on outcomes and pace.

Concepts Below Consideration
The transition crew has been discussing doable components of an government order or different coverage directives. They embody:
- Establishing the aim of sending people to the Moon and Mars, by 2028
- Canceling the expensive House Launch System rocket and presumably the Orion spacecraft
- Consolidating Goddard House Flight Middle and Ames Analysis Middle at Marshall House Flight Middle in Alabama
- Retaining a small administration presence in Washington, DC, however in any other case transferring headquarters to a area heart
- Quickly redesigning the Artemis lunar program to make it extra environment friendly
